California Legislature Suspends Session in Response to Coronavirus Outbreak

The California Legislature voted to suspend its 2020 session for nearly a month in response to the coronavirus outbreak that has infected hundreds of Californians and killed at least six people.

Lawmakers Monday night voted unanimously to recess from March 20 until April 13, though that date is subject to change.
